Sleeping baby and building blocks baptism cake


A two tier round vanilla cake with dulce de leche cream filling. The cake is covered in pink fondant stripes and polka dots with a sculpted gumpaste baby sleeping under a pink blanket. Each of the small building blocks is piped with a letter forming the name of the child being baptised in Queens NY.

Gold Leaf Fourtieth Birthday Cake


A delicious two tier white vanilla cake and chocolate genoise with alternating layers, and with Cannoli cream filling. I like the way these cakes look when you cut them with their multi-colored layers.

Light pink fondant covers the cake, which I then decorated with hand painted gold leaves and flowers, gold fondant beads circling each tier, plus a monogram I piped on top. The cake was delivered to a 40th birthday party in Warren NJ.

Cake Decorating Class - Handbags

Earlier in the summer we held a cake decorating class to demonstrate how to make a handbag cake. It was a fun group and we had a great time.

We learned how to carve the cake into a handbag shape and then crumb coat the cake. Once the cake was slightly chilled we added a final coat of buttercream and then covered it with a piece of rolled fondant.

Finally each of the students chose whatever decoration they wanted to complete the bag design: fondant bows, cutouts, stripes, polka dots etc..
